Tree roots can be a significant threat to residential plumbing systems, causing costly damage and disrupting daily life. As homeowners, it's essential to address these issues before they lead to major repairs.
Tree roots are constantly growing and expanding, pushing against pipes and structures. Over time, this can cause cracks, damage, and even complete collapse of the plumbing system. The pressure can also lead to clogs, root intrusion, and water damage.

Here are some homeowner tips to help prevent tree root damage:
- Regularly inspect your plumbing system for signs of tree roots, such as cracks or damage
- Keep landscaping around trees well-maintained and trimmed back from the property line
- Consider installing root barriers or prevention systems in high-risk areas
